About The Village of Rosedale Apartments

The Village of Rosedale Apartments is a neighborhood located in Charlotte, NC. With a crime score of D+, this area has above average crime compared to other neighborhoods in the city.

The neighborhood has a population of approximately 23 residents with a median household income of $30,429.
